/* * Copyright (C) 2012 The Android Open Source Project * * Licensed under the Apache License, Version 2.0 (the "License"); * you may not use this file except in compliance with the License. * You may obtain a copy of the License at * *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*/ package com.android.ide.eclipse.gltrace.state; import com.android.sdklib.util.SparseArray; import java.util.ArrayList; import java.util.List; import java.util.Locale; public class GLSparseArrayProperty implements IGLProperty { private final GLStateType mType; private final IGLProperty mDefaultValue; private final boolean mCreateOnAccess; private final SparseArray<IGLProperty> mSparseArray; private IGLProperty mParent; public GLSparseArrayProperty(GLStateType type, IGLProperty defaultValue) { this(type, defaultValue, false); } /** * Constructs a sparse array property. * @param type GL state corresponding to this property * @param defaultValue default value of each item * @param createOnAccess create an item on access if it is not present */ public GLSparseArrayProperty(GLStateType type, IGLProperty defaultValue, boolean createOnAccess) { mType = type; mDefaultValue = defaultValue; mCreateOnAccess = createOnAccess; mSparseArray = new SparseArray<IGLProperty>(20); } private GLSparseArrayProperty(GLStateType type, IGLProperty defaultValue, boolean createOnAccess, SparseArray<IGLProperty> contents) { mType = type; mDefaultValue = defaultValue; mCreateOnAccess = createOnAccess; mSparseArray = contents; } public List<IGLProperty> getValues() { List<IGLProperty> values = new ArrayList<IGLProperty>(mSparseArray.size()); for (int i = 0; i < mSparseArray.size(); i++) { values.add(mSparseArray.valueAt(i)); } return values; } public IGLProperty getProperty(int key) { IGLProperty p = mSparseArray.get(key); if (p == null && mCreateOnAccess) { add(key); p = mSparseArray.get(key); } return p; } public int keyFor(IGLProperty element) { int index = mSparseArray.indexOfValue(element); return mSparseArray.keyAt(index); } public void put(int key, IGLProperty element) { element.setParent(this); mSparseArray.put(key, element); } public void add(int key) { IGLProperty prop = mDefaultValue.clone(); prop.setParent(this); mSparseArray.put(key, prop); } public void delete(int key) { mSparseArray.delete(key); } @Override public GLStateType getType() { return mType; } @Override public boolean isComposite() { return true; } @Override public boolean isDefault() { return false; } @Override public IGLProperty getParent() { return mParent; } @Override public void setParent(IGLProperty parent) { mParent = parent; } @Override public GLSparseArrayProperty clone() { SparseArray<IGLProperty> copy = new SparseArray<IGLProperty>(mSparseArray.size()); for (int i = 0; i < mSparseArray.size(); i++) { int key = mSparseArray.keyAt(i); IGLProperty value = mSparseArray.get(key); copy.put(key, value); } return new GLSparseArrayProperty(mType, mDefaultValue, mCreateOnAccess, copy); } @Override public String getStringValue() { // This method is called for displaying objects in the UI. // We do not display any values for composites in the UI as they are only intermediate // nodes in the tree. return ""; } @Override public void setValue(Object value) { throw new UnsupportedOperationException( "Values cannot be set for composite properties."); //$NON-NLS-1$ } @Override public Object getValue() { throw new UnsupportedOperationException( "Values cannot be obtained for composite properties."); //$NON-NLS-1$ } @Override public void prettyPrint(StatePrettyPrinter pp) { pp.prettyPrint(mType, null); pp.incrementIndentLevel(); for (int i = 0; i < mSparseArray.size(); i++) { int key = mSparseArray.keyAt(i); pp.prettyPrint(String.format(Locale.US, "Index %d:", key)); IGLProperty prop = mSparseArray.get(key); assert prop != null; if (prop != null) { prop.prettyPrint(pp); } } pp.decrementIndentLevel(); } }
